Square Enix showcase their new impressive tech demo

E3 has provided us with a lot of gorgeous visuals. With Tomb Raider, Star Wars 1313 (which is said to be running on Unreal Engine 4), and Ubisoft’s surprise hit, Watch Dogs, gamers have been treated to some of the most exciting and gorgeous visuals the medium has ever seen.

Square Enix wanted to get in on the action and have shown off their new technology brought to you courtesy of the Luminous engine.

The demonstration is said to be in full real-time, and was emphasised by the publisher’s chief technology officer, Yoshihisa Hashimoto, as they manipulated certain elements of the video to prove their claims.
